【面试】铜三铁四!2024年六年前端面试都问什么

3,332 阅读4分钟

话接上篇

2024年3月前端面试记录:裸辞、旅游、面试

3月的offer失效后,我陷入了焦虑,4月初已经从深圳回到了长沙,目标很明确,只投长沙的公司。本文记录的是今年4月的面试,只投递了4家,陆陆续续收到了面试和offer。截止到写文章时,已经996 接近3个月了

之所以到了现在7月才写,是因为有的岗位一直在招,对于没看过文章的同学来说很不公平,可能你看到的就是即将面试的题目

GitCode(CSDN)

一面

用的vue2还是vue3,vue看过什么源码

watch和computed区别

iframe优缺点

v-model本质是什么,vue2的v-model和vue3的v-model实现有什么区别,怎么实现两个v-model

render有哪些参数

vue的函数组件是什么,有哪些参数

extend函数是什么

按需引入怎么做 install

自定义指令怎么做

component是什么

封装一个组件

h函数的具体用途是什么,作用是什么

slot具体用法,怎么把slot的数据传递出去

vue的父子组件通信,多层级怎么通信,父级怎么传给孙子组件,孙子组件怎么传给父级(不允许使用eventbus,provide/inject,vuex)

有几个offer,对他们公司意向如何

二面

实际场景页面卡怎么优化,页面出现报错怎么定位

全链路优化怎么做(前后端数据库)

浏览器缓存

cdn和oss有什么区别

低代码高可用怎么做的

低代码小程序发包怎么做的

MySQL和redis,MongoDB有什么区别

微前端怎么理解的

想找什么样的岗位

面试流程3-5天

蜜獾科技

一面

用的vue2还是vue3

vue3项目结构怎么组织

hooks文件夹的hooks怎么封装的

useRequest怎么封装的

上拉加载下拉刷新怎么实现的,dom结构很多卡顿怎么优化

性格如何

对我司意向如何

二面

目前回长沙了吗

低代码实际解决了什么问题

对AI了解程度如何

第一家是B端还是C端,用户规模

数学怎么样

有什么问题想问

兴趣爱好

三面 hr面

常规问题,发了offer

面试流程一周多一点

零食很忙

内推的,先加了HR微信沟通了岗位薪资范围,她给到的最高范围低于我的预期,说了下先面试再说

一面

忘记了,常规问题+项目问题

二面

手写数组转树形结构,如果是多个树结构怎么优化

考了2-3个常规的手写题

三面

业务侧怎么优化

怎么理解他们的业务,会员系统,ERP系统,10w并发处理,全链路优化

hr面

给的薪资比BOSS上标的高,进去从0到1做脚手架,他们想招管理

面试流程半个月

芒果TV

一面

两个for循环想从最内层循环跳出整个循环怎么处理,跳出最内层循环怎么处理

一个树形结构在左侧,右侧是表格,怎么控制点击树形节点表格不重新渲染,只需要部分数据改变

一个弹窗想要做到和根结点同级怎么做

聊项目

有搭过脚手架吗

开发组件怎么开发的

二面

压力面,打开远程控制看桌面

手写[{a:1,b:2,c:3}]转换为{a:1,b:2,c:3}

electron项目怎么做的优化

开闭原则怎么应用到项目中,vue和react使用举例

哪些设计模式遵循了开闭原则

装饰器模式是什么

vue和react优缺点举例

redux用过么,conenct具体做了什么

spring和nest,next用了哪些设计模式

如果你来设计一个系统怎么考虑,业务组件变更频繁怎么让代码不变实现需求

三面

后端leader面

NGINX高性能怎么实现的

epoll的原理

输入一个网址经过了哪些流程

对我司有哪些了解

为什么不面大厂

老家哪里的,之前在深圳为什么要面长沙的岗位

介绍了团队上升路径

四面

hr面,谈了年包,背调收集流水

从投递简历到4轮面试背调,面试流程一个多月